The Harley Quinn TV series, which premiered on November 29, 2019, on DC Universe and later on HBO Max, is an adult animated television series that follows the adventures of Harley Quinn, a character from the Batman franchise. The series was created by Justin Halpern, Patrick Schumacker, and Dean Lorey, and it features the voice talents of Kaley Cuoco as Harley Quinn, Lake Bell as Poison Ivy, and Alan Tudyk as the Joker.

Characters and Cast

The show features a talented voice cast, including Kaley Cuoco as Harley Quinn, Lake Bell as Poison Ivy, Alan Tudyk as the Joker, Ron Funches as King Shark, and Matt Oberg as Kite Man. The characters in the show are well-developed and complex, with rich backstories and motivations. Harley Quinn, in particular, is a standout character, with Kaley Cuoco bringing depth and nuance to the role. The show also features a number of guest stars, including Diedrich Bader as Batman, Jim Rash as the Riddler, and Vanessa Marshall as Wonder Woman.

💡 One of the standout aspects of the Harley Quinn TV series is its use of satire and social commentary. The show tackles a number of timely and relevant topics, including toxic masculinity, online harassment, and the objectification of women. The show's creators have stated that they wanted to use the series as a way to comment on the current state of the world and to spark important conversations.
